eToro CopyTrader Review
Like the name suggests CopyTrader lets you duplicate the portfolios of skilled or successful eToro customers by looking their profiles and choosing traders based on previous performances, both on an annual and a monthly basis.
In order to make your choices more simple, eToro also assigns each trader a risk score’ in addition to providing details on the amount of trades each week, the average duration of holding as well as charted performance and feed-feed comments. This can provide you with a complete picture and you can choose to copy up to 100 users simultaneously.
While conducting our eToro review, we discovered that one of the major benefits of CopyTrader is the possibility of copying other traders for no cost as there are no management costs. The minimum amount you are able to start trading with on eToro can be PS10.

eToro Demo Account
It is worth noting that the eToro demo account offers users the possibility of trading with $100,000 of demo funds before putting their personal funds in the principal trading account. In light of the inexperience of the platform it is an excellent tool to help you get to grasp all the features and features on the platform.

eToro Research Service and Tools Review
For those looking to invest in stocks with an adequate degree of technical analysis eToro will not disappoint. However, they offer only suggestions on a small number of stocks. However when they offer suggestions, there’s plenty of information to be found like estimates of price and analyst reports.
While the information provided by eToro was decent but it was not quite with providers such as Interactive Investor or Hargreaves Lansdown mostly due to the insufficient information available as well as the inadequacy of research reports. In addition, eToro has failed to give investors access to financial markets information or screeners for stocks that are different from the majority of their competitors that seems like an oversight.
The reality is that eToro is able to cover much of this through their social trading platform. This functions like social feeds, where other investors share their opinions about stocks, usually with supporting information to assist you make the right choices. This aspect of trading that is social isn’t widely known and is a wonderful feature.
In regards to educational offerings, eToro has missed the target. The only thing they offer is a few one-hour videos on their trading school. although they do offer valuable details on trading financial markets, placing trades , and setting goals however, they make it difficult for investors to get solutions to specific queries without having to sit through long hours of webcasts.
